Dzhikiya Scores as Belgium Defeated Russia

Spartak players Georgy Dzhikiya, Roman Zobnin and Zelimkhan Bakaev took part in Russia's final Euro 2020 home qualifier game against Belgium.
The game, which was held in Saint Petersburg, ended with a 4-1 win for Red Devils. Dzhikiya and Zobnin were named in the Starting XI, while Bakaev was left on the bench. Georgy played the full game and Roman was subbed off after 62 minutes. Zelimkhan entered the pitch on the 51st minute as a left winger.
Russia's only goal was scored by our Georgy Dzhikiya after Thibaut Courtois' save on the 79th minute. It is noteworthy that it was the first Dzhikiya's goal for the Russian National Team, which will take on San Marino on the final game of the Euro 2020 qualifying campaign on November, 19th.
